#7fb48d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7fb48d is composed of 49.8% red, 70.6%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.7%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 135.8 degrees, a saturation of 26.1% and a lightness of 60.2%. #7fb48d color hex could be obtained by blending #feffff with #00691b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#7fb48d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7fb48d has RGB values of R:127, G:180,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 8369293.

Shades and Tints of #7fb48d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050806 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7fb48d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969d98 is the less saturated color, while #39fa6c is the most saturated one.
